The Building People, LLC, has a position open for a full-time Fire Technician II for the facilities engineering program to support a federal Agency. Responsibilities will include, but not be limited to :
- Conducting routine maintenance and inspection of all facility fire suppression and alarm systems as required by fire life and safety codes and regulations.
- Basic knowledge of fire alarms, sprinklers, control panel, pumps, and other components as it relates to fire code compliance and fire life safety.
- Performs all the duties of a Fire Technician I, in addition to the following.
- Applies comprehensive technical knowledge to solve complex problems by interpreting manufacturers' manuals or similar documents.
- Applies technical knowledge to perform simple or routine tasks following detailed instructions.
- Receives technical guidance, as required, from supervisor or higher-level technician.
- Work is spot-checked for accuracy
Required Skills / Experience :
NICET 3 : Wet suppressionA minimum of 5 years of water-based fire protection systems layout, involving the complete layout of sprinkler and standpipe systems, including hydraulic calculations, for a variety of applications, and which may include management of water-based system layout projects and / or code compliance.Trained on fire alarm systems (i.e., Simplex and Notifier).Must have the communication skills required to interface and coordinate with other technicians.Capable of performing physical labor including, walking, standing, lift up to 40lbs, pulling, climbing up and down ladders and agility / dexterity to perform duties assigned.Preferred Skills / Experience :
Experience working from building plans, blueprints, wiring diagrams, engineering drawings, and electrical maintenance and repair manuals
